From 7d5795a6fd7ac88fa45558f2be983339a777fb1f Mon Sep 17 00:00:00 2001 From: Teo Mrnjavac Date: Thu, 10 Mar 2016 12:43:00 +0100 Subject: [PATCH] Empty path should yield nullptr Partition. --- src/modules/partition/core/KPMHelpers.cpp | 3 +++ 1 file changed, 3 insertions(+) diff --git a/src/modules/partition/core/KPMHelpers.cpp b/src/modules/partition/core/KPMHelpers.cpp index ac7f588b1..dc0938ebc 100644 --- a/src/modules/partition/core/KPMHelpers.cpp +++ b/src/modules/partition/core/KPMHelpers.cpp @@ -83,6 +83,9 @@ findPartitionByMountPoint( const QList< Device* >& devices, const QString& mount Partition* findPartitionByPath( const QList< Device* >& devices, const QString& path ) { + if ( path.simplified().isEmpty() ) + return nullptr; + for ( auto device : devices ) for ( auto it = PartitionIterator::begin( device ); it != PartitionIterator::end( device ); ++it ) if ( ( *it )->partitionPath() == path.simplified() )